ROLE of the POSITION

The Department of Mechanical Engineering at the University of Nevada, Las Vegas (UNLV) invites applications for a Full-Time, Tenure-Track, Assistant Professor in Mechanical Engineering with emphasis on Nuclear Engineering. The earliest start date is July 1st, 2025.

We invite applicants with a strong multidisciplinary research record and expertise in nuclear engineering. Potential expertise areas of interest include but are not limited to multiscale / multiphysics modeling and simulation (M&S), intelligent control and operation of advanced nuclear systems, computational & experimental thermal hydraulics, multiphase flow, data science and machine learning (ML) for reactors design and safety, Boron Neutron Capture Therapy (BNCT), and nuclear thermal propulsion rockets.

The successful candidates will be expected to teach and develop undergraduate / graduate courses in their expertise areas and supervise master and doctoral students and participate in appropriate levels of service to the department, college, university, and the profession, as well as collaborating with faculty researchers within the department and the University. The candidates will also be expected to develop a vigorous and sustainable grant funded research program in his or her area of expertise that leads to personal professional development and publish results from research in scholarly journals.

PROFILE of the DEPARTMENT

The Mechanical Engineering department offers B.S., M.S., and Ph.D. degree programs and two nuclear engineering graduate certificates. The department has aerospace engineering, materials and nuclear engineering, and biomedical engineering subprograms. Currently, the department has 18 full-time faculty and 4 staff, and more than 800 undergraduate and 80 graduate students. The interdisciplinary research environment, rapid metropolitan economic and population growth, and the entertainment and tourism industries co-located in southern Nevada and the surrounding region provide unique opportunities for research, teaching, and services.

    PROFILE of the UNIVERSITY

    Founded in 1957, UNLV is a doctoral-degree-granting institution comprised of approximately 30,000 students and more than 3,600 faculty and staff. To date, UNLV has conferred more than 152,000 degrees, producing more than 130,000 alumni around the world. UNLV is classified by the Carnegie Foundation for the Advancement of Teaching as an R1 research university with very high research activity, and is a recipient of the Carnegie Classification for Community Engagement. The university is committed to recruiting and retaining top students and faculty, educating the region's diversifying population and workforce, driving economic activity through increased research and community partnerships, and creating an academic health center for Southern Nevada that includes the launch of a new UNLV School of Medicine. UNLV is located on a 332-acre main campus and two satellite campuses in Southern Nevada.
